			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Looking for an ultra-thin digital camera to feel in the shoes of James Bond? The Winait CD130BT should please you. It is only 13.5mm thick, and the specifications are pretty average, but it assumes that what matters to you is its ultra-slim thickness. Priced at $24.99, you will have 640&#215;480 images, and store them on the 64MB of integrated memory. Of course, considering how digital cameras of mobile phones are now, you&#8217;ll have a better alternative, but certainly not as thin design.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The latest HMX-H205 HD camcorder of Samsung has been announced in the United Kingdom and has a brand new sensor image processing that offers images clear like crystal, despite conditions of low light. You can store your video on a 32GB SSD, and you also have a SDHC slot. The Samsung HMX-H205 HD camcorder has a 20x optical zoom, and it can record video in H.264 1080i at 60 frames per second. You can even plug it into your HDTV using the HDMI port. It is equipped with a 2.7-inch screen. The price is not known, but it will arrive this June.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Even if Pentax was not at the PMA 2010 this year, the Japanese manufacturer take this event to announce its new compact digital cameras destined for the more adventurers of you, the Optio W90, which offers resistance to water up to 6m deep, a shock resistance up to 1.2 m and a resistance to extreem temperatures from -10° C to +40° C.<br />
On the technical side, the Pentax Optio W90 offers a CCD sensor of 12.1 megapixels, a 28-140mm wide angle lens with a 5x optical zoom, a anti-reflective screen of 2.7 inches in 16:9 size and with a resolution of 230K pixels, the movie recording in 720p, a SD/SDHC port and obviously the stabilizers and other optical detectors of scenes, faces, etc&#8230; Price: 299 euros by mid-March.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Like all the months of January, manufacturers update their range of compact digital cameras for the consumer market. So Samsung has announced two new ultra compact digital cameras, the ST60 and ST70, which offer respectively a 12.2-megapixel sensor and 14.2-megapixel sensor, respectively, a wide angle lens of 27.5 mm and 27mm, respectively an optical zoom of 4x and 5x, a screen of 2.7 inches, dual image stabilization (optical + digital), video recording in 720p at 30fps in H.264, the recognition of faces and scenes, all in a thickness of 16.5 mm. Price: respectively 169 euros and 199 euros for this spring.</p>
